VincentASM Posted May 13, 2011 Share Posted May 13, 2011 (edited) Kind of surprised that this got here, but I guess some FE fans are getting desperate (not saying this is a bad thing). This is what I just posted on GameFAQs in relation to this: Eh, I'm not really sure if that title is a good indication. I'm 99% sure it's an incorrect literal translation of the Japanese title. A lot of people make the mistake and forget to reverse the words inbetween "no" when translating titles. So instead of Hero(es) *of* Light and Shadow, you get (The) Light and Shadow *of* (a) Hero.If you Google the title, you can even find some websites that used that title as far back as the game's initial announcement. I also agree with others who think the title is too wordy. No English-released FE has had a title with more than 3 words. You can see a similar trend with some other Nintendo franchises as well (eg. recent Zeldas). Edited May 13, 2011 by VincentASM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
